WebFeb 1, 2016 · The classification of etch pits formed by hydrogen plasma etching on heteroepitaxial diamond has been done by cross-sectional transmission electron microscope (TEM). We demonstrated that the origin of etch pit was mainly [001] threading dislocation. From invisibility criterion of dislocation contrast in TEM observation, this …

WebAnomalous etch profiles (notching, tilting and shouldering) caused by surface charging are serious problems to be solved for the next generation of microdevices. It has been suggested in an ECR plasma etching study [1] that lowering the electron temperature of the bulk plasma reduces the local side etching.
